What happened
The UFC has set up its cage on the White House lawn ahead of the "Freedom 250" event in Washington, marking 250 years of American independence and President Donald Trump's birthday. The card will air live on 5PLUS and feature seven fights, including title bouts between Alex Pereira and Ciryl Gane, and Ilia Topuria and Justin Gaethje.
